Dr. Dibyaranjan Rout
Associate Dean, Associate Professor II
Dr. Dibyaranjan Rout is an Associate Professor in the School of Applied Sciences (Physics) at KIIT Deemed to be University, Bhubaneswar. He earned his PhD from Indian Institute of Technology Madras in 2006 developing strong expertise in materials science and electronic ceramics. He subsequently completed postdoctoral research at Korea Advanced Institute of Science and Technology, South Korea (2006–2011). His research focuses on lead-free piezoelectric and multiferroic materials, polymer nanocomposites, supercapacitors, and EMI shielding. He has published 90+ papers and two books, attended 150+ conferences, supervised eight PhD scholars and ten MSc projects, and currently guides six PhD students.
